What Actually Happened (Verified Facts) • Date and location: May 25, 2018 (nearly 8 years ago), at the Al-Zaim (A’Zaim) checkpoint near Jerusalem in the occupied West Bank. • Victim: Karam Qawasmi, a 22-year-old Palestinian man (not a child/“youth”). He survived the incident, was hospitalized, and later spoke publicly about it. • What occurred: After a security check (during which he alleged he was run over by a jeep and beaten for hours), officers told him to “get out” / “go.” As he walked away (hands raised, ~20 seconds later), a Border Police officer fired a sponge-tipped bullet (a non-lethal crowd-control round, not live sniper ammunition) into his back at relatively close range. He screamed in pain and fell. Off-camera laughter from officers is audible in the full footage. • Not IDF “long-range shooting practice”: This was Israeli Border Police (paramilitary unit handling checkpoints), not regular army soldiers in a combat operation. No long-range rifle or “target practice” — it was a single unnecessary shot during a checkpoint interaction. Legal Outcome The female Border Police officer who fired was charged with assault and reckless use of a weapon. In June 2020, she pleaded guilty in Jerusalem Magistrate’s Court and was convicted (physical assault, reckless use of weapon, obstruction of justice). The judge described the act as done “as a form of dubious entertainment.” She faced up to 3 years but the exact sentence isn’t detailed in public reports. This was not ignored — Israeli authorities investigated after the video leaked in 2019, prosecuted, and convicted the officer.
